Lindsay Benacka is the Director of Arts and Cultural Services for the City of Wichita, Kansas, since December 2021, leading initiatives to foster a creative community and manage key cultural institutions, including CityArts and the Old Cowtown Museum. Previously, Lindsay served as the interim Executive Director at Botanica and held the position of Arts and Culture Program Manager for the City of Yuma, Arizona, where responsibilities included overseeing multiple art venues. Lindsay's experience includes academic roles as an adjunct professor in art history and fine arts at several institutions, and a history of service as a Peace Corps Volunteer focusing on youth development. Notable achievements include receiving the City Administrator's Employee of the Year Award and being a finalist for the Gabe Zimmerman Public Service Award. Lindsay holds a Master’s degree in Performance Studies with a focus on Arts & Public Policy from New York University and a Bachelor of Arts in Theater from Columbia College Chicago.
